Stockton
Stockton is located in California’s Central Valley, south of Sacramento and east of San Francisco, along the San Joaquin River. With warm, sunny weather most of the year, the city is known for its scenic waterfront areas, numerous parks, and abundant outdoor recreational opportunities. The diverse community is home to many cultural events, festivals, and restaurants as well as an active arts and music scene with theaters, galleries, and events. Stockton also offers a lower cost of living compared to many coastal California cities—making it a place that truly has much to offer.
Lodi
Lodi, located north of Stockton and south of Sacramento, is known for its award-winning wineries, historic downtown, and vibrant arts and culture scene. The city offers scenic parks, local festivals, and a warm, welcoming community atmosphere. With excellent public and private schools and a strong family-oriented feel, Lodi is an ideal place to put down roots. Warm summers and mild winters allow residents to enjoy outdoor activities year-round, including hiking, biking, kayaking, and fishing at Lodi Lake and nearby parks.
